As humans, we naturally put off things we don't want to do and often blame it on not being motivated. The problem with leaving things up to motivation is that it's fleeting and we need to get into the habit of doing things even when we don't want to do them. Procrastination is a bad habit that breeds stress, anxiety and keeps you from doing extraordinary things. In this episode I talk about The Five Second rule and how it will help you take control of your brain when it talks you out of doing things you need or want to do. And if you're a self-proclaimed perfectionist, we take a look at how perfectionism is a form of procrastination that is holding you back more than it may be serving you.

What is The Mindset Mile?

I'm Aisha Zaza and my purpose is to help others build better habits towards living their best and healthiest life. For the first 30 episodes of this podcast, you will be challenged to walk or run one mile a day while listening to the corresponding daily episode where we will discuss how mindset shifts can transform all aspects of life from health, fitness, relationships, business and well being. Why one mile? Because it's as simple to do as it is to not do, and therein lies the difference. We will dismantle the idea that to achieve goals you must take quantum leaps towards them and instead take small, consistent actions over time.
